Output ec1e19dc2d97f3569e0e226bd109f7ee412edc26ec7c94fd509e74fd054e8780:9

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375ed673628bbe70216ec98e5979c9753e394 OP_EQUAL
address
3BMEXdRHbkPufDFkdbAdtEBNLbrNak5yYR
transaction
ec1e19dc2d97f3569e0e226bd109f7ee412edc26ec7c94fd509e74fd054e8780
confirmations
364545
spent
true